# Add a symlink lib->lib64 as some libraries might expect that (FS#76951)
( cd "${PKG}"/opt/"${CPREFIX}" && ln -sr lib64 lib)

# Define compilers for CUDA to use.
# This allows use of different versions of GCC if necessary
# (although still locked to compilers available when running this SlackBuild)
ln -s "$(readlink -f /usr/bin/gcc)" "${PKG}"/opt/"${CPREFIX}"/bin/gcc
ln -s "$(readlink -f /usr/bin/g++)" "${PKG}"/opt/"${CPREFIX}"/bin/g++

# Ensure shared objects are executable
find $PKG -print0 | xargs -0 file | grep -e "shared object" | grep ELF \
  | cut -f 1 -d : | xargs chmod a+x 2> /dev/null || true

# Strip them
find $PKG -print0 | xargs -0 file | grep -e "executable" -e "shared object" | grep ELF \
  | cut -f 1 -d : | xargs strip --strip-unneeded 2> /dev/null || true


rm "${PKG}/opt/${CPREFIX}"/targets/x86_64-linux/include/include
rm "${PKG}/opt/${CPREFIX}"/targets/x86_64-linux/lib/lib64
rm -rf "${PKG}/opt/${CPREFIX}"/gds-tools
rm -rf "${PKG}/opt/${CPREFIX}"/gds/usr


# Allow newer compilers to work. This is not officially supported - if users want to try, let them try.
# See https://docs.nvidia.com/cuda/cuda-installation-guide-linux/index.html#system-requirements
# Could be useful for -current
sed -i "/.*unsupported GNU version.*/d" "${PKG}/opt/${CPREFIX}"/targets/x86_64-linux/include/crt/host_config.h
sed -i "/.*unsupported clang version.*/d" "${PKG}/opt/${CPREFIX}"/targets/x86_64-linux/include/crt/host_config.h

# Fix Makefile paths to CUDA
for f in $(find "${PKG}/opt/${CPREFIX}" -name Makefile); do
  sed -i "s|/usr/local/cuda|/opt/${CPREFIX}|g" "$f"
done

# Generate and install pkgconfig files
pkg_config_path="$PKG"/opt/"${CPREFIX}"/usr/share/pkgconfig
mkdir -p $pkg_config_path
for pcfile in "$CWD"/pkgconfig/*.pc.in ; do
  project_name=$(basename $pcfile .pc.in)
  find_result=$(find $PKG/opt/$CPREFIX/targets/x86_64-linux/lib/ -name lib$project_name.so.\*.\*)
  if [ -z $find_result ]; then
    # Not found in default libdir so check in stubs directory
    find_result=$(find $PKG/opt/$CPREFIX/targets/x86_64-linux/lib/stubs -name lib$project_name.so)
    if [ -z $find_result ]; then
      # What to do? Library not found!
      # Don't install this one
      break
    else
      # Found in stubs directory
      # i.e. no version info so use package version
      project_version=$VERSION
      stubslibdir=true
    fi
  else
    # Found in default libdir - not in stubslibdir
    stubslibdir=false
    project_version=$(basename $(find $PKG/opt/$CPREFIX/targets/x86_64-linux/lib/ -name lib$project_name.so.\*.\*) |cut -d'.' -f3-)
  fi
  sed \
    -e "s:@CUDA_ROOT@:/opt/$CPREFIX:" \
    -e "s:@PROJECT_NAME@:$project_name:" \
    -e "s:@PROJECT_VERSION@:$project_version:" \
    $pcfile \
    > $pkg_config_path/${project_name}.pc
  # Adjust location for stubslibdir
  if [ "$stubslibdir" = "true" ]; then
    sed -i -e 's:{libdir}:{libdir}/stubs:' $pkg_config_path/${project_name}.pc
  fi
done
